Land Transfer and Road Notices




NOTICE is hereby given that the parcel of land
hereinafter described will be brought under the
provisions of the Land Transfer Act, 1908, unless caveat
be lodged forbidding the same on or before the 13th day
of July, 1912.

Application 1421. MASON CHAMBERS and MARGARET CHAMBERS.-6 perches, comprising part of
Suburban Section 37, Havelock North. Occupied by
Applicants.

Diagram may be inspected at this office.

Dated this 5th day of June, 1912, at the Lands Registry
Office, Napier.

F. ASPINALL,
District Land Registrar.

PRIVATE ADVERTISEMENTS.

In the matter of a Bill intituled “An Act enabling the
Trustees for the time being of the Will of the Late
Thomas Carter, of Burleigh, near Blenheim, in New
Zealand, Sheep-farmer, Deceased, to sell and transfer
or convey certain Lands in the Provincial District of
Marlborough.”

NOTICE is hereby given, in accordance with Standing
Orders for Private Bills Nos. 16 and 20, that it is
the intention of the above-named trustees to make applica-
tion to introduce a Bill for the purpose of obtaining the
necessary power to sell and transfer or convey, either as a
whole or in subdivisions suitable for closer settlement, the
runs in Marlborough known as “Hillersden” and
“Wither,” and certain bush sections containing about
300 acres, situated north bank of Wairau.

That it is the intention of the said trustees to apply
by petition to the General Assembly of New Zealand for
the passing of such Bill.

Further, that from and after Wednesday, the 29th day
of May, 1912, copies of the said Bill will be deposited at
the office of the Examiner of Standing Orders in the Par-
liamentary Buildings in the City of Wellington, and the
same may be inspected at the said office.

Dated at Blenheim, this 27th day of May, 1912.

CONOLLY AND BURDEN,
McCALLUM AND MILLS,
Solicitors in the matter of the said Bill.

THE PENINSULA ROAD BOARD.

NOTICE OF INTENTION TO WIDEN AND CONSTRUCT A ROAD
AND TO TAKE LAND THEREFOR.

NOTICE is hereby given that the Peninsula Road
Board has resolved and proposes to widen the
public road in Sections 30 and 1 of 1, Block 1, Otago
Peninsula District, and construct a road leading from such
existing road in said Section 30 as so widened to and
connecting with the existing road on the southern
boundary of Section 1 of 8 of the same block and district,
and passing through Sections 30, 2 of 1, 1 of 1, 1 of 2,
1 of 3, 5, 6, 7, and 1 of 8 of the same block and district,
and incorporating therein part of the existing road in said
Section 1 of 1 as widened and part of the road between
said Sections 30 and 2 of 1, all as shown on plan prepared
by Matthew Begg, deposited in the office of the Chief
Surveyor, at Dunedin, marked O. 180, and therein indi-
cated by red, yellow, blue, red, yellow, purple, and red
colours respectively; and that the land required for and
in connection with such road and road-widening indicated
by the said colours on the said plan, and being parts of
the said respective sections (more particularly referred to
in the Schedule hereto), be taken under the provisions of
the Public Works Act, 1908.

And notice is hereby further given that a copy of the
said plan, showing the land required to be taken and the
names of the owners and occupiers of such land so far
as they can be ascertained, is deposited at my residence,
Highcliffe, and is open for inspection by all persons at all
reasonable hours. And the said Board calls upon all
persons affected to set forth in writing any well-grounded
objections to the execution of such works or to the taking
of such land, and to send such writing, within forty days
from the first publication of this notice, to the said Board.
